Letter, addressed to Marco Bembo in Venice, Candia, Crete
Letter, Aleppo, Syria
Letter from Michiel Di Priuli in Aleppo to Jeronimo Maripero in Tripoli [Syria], concerning the purchase and transport of barley, cloths and other merchandise. Signed holograph. Small wafer seal. Endorsed with what appears to be a merchant's mark or gild sign.

Letter, Beirut, Lebanon
Letter from Daniel Pipone in Beirut to Donato Soranzo in Damascus, informing him of his plans to travel to Acre, and thence to Ramleh, and seeking his opinion on the spice trade and on the poor cargoes carried by the galleys. Signed holograph. Trace of wafer seal. Endorsed with '+'.
Letter, Beirut, Lebanon
Letter from Santo di Santi in Beirut to Ambroxio Malipiero in Tripoli [Syria], concerning the trade in cloths and cotton. Signed holograph. Seal wanting.

Letter, Candia, Crete
Agent's letter from Francesco Giustignan in Candia to Marco Bembo in Pera, discussing Bembo's commercial requirements. Signed holograph on two sides. Trace of wafer seal.
Letter, Cirencester, Gloucestershire
Letter from Henry Bates, trainer of hawks, to an unidentified gentleman [Sir Thomas Pope?], acknowledging receipt of a hawk, with hood and bells, for training. Holograph.
